>> Subject: [LTP] [PATCH] dup07:Close the file before unlink it.
>>
>> From: Shuang Qiu <[email protected]>
>>
>> When unlink() a file in nfs environment,it will rename the file to a
>> .nfs<xxxxx> file if any process still has that file open.And this file
>> could not be deleted until it is closed.So we always get the following
>> warning which makes testcase "dup07" failed:
>> 0  TWARN  :  tst_rmdir: rmobj(/mnt/nfsv3/ltp-ZtzSE27611/dupKuEr3H)
>> failed:
>> unlink(/mnt/nfsv3/ltp-ZtzSE27611/dupKuEr3H/.nfs000000000110cb3800000066)
>> failed; errno=16: Device or resource busy
>>
>> Close the created/dup file before unlink() it to fix this issue.

> Hi,
>
> this is introducing some warnings:
> dup07.c:53: warning: ‘duprdo’ may be used uninitialized in this function
> dup07.c:53: warning: ‘dupwro’ may be used uninitialized in this function
> dup07.c:53: warning: ‘duprdwr’ may be used uninitialized in this function
>
> Rather than initializing these to -1, I'd suggest to move those close() calls
> to else branches:
> @@ -77,7 +77,9 @@ int main(int ac, char **av)
>                                          tst_resm(TPASS,
>                                                   "Passed in read mode.");
>                                  }
> +                               close(duprdo);
>                          }
> +                       close(rdoret);
>                  }
